West Fargo City Commission Meeting
Monday, February 1, 2021
Commission Chambers 5:30 PM
The West Fargo City Commission met on Monday, February 1,2021, at 5:30 pm. Those
present were Commissioners Bernie Dardis, Eric Gjerdevig, Mark Simmons, Brad Olson,
and Mandy George. President of the Board Bernie Dardis called the meeting to order
at 5:30 PM.
The Pledge of Allegiance was recited.
Commissioner Olson moved and Commissioner Gjerdevig seconded to approve the
order of the agenda as distributed. No opposition. Motion carried.
Commissioner Gjerdevig moved and Commissioner George seconded to approve the
minutes of January 15,2021 as presented. No opposition. Motion carried.
Commissioner Olson moved and Commissioner Gjerdevig seconded to approve the
minutes of January 18,2021 as presented. No opposition. Motion carried.
Commissioner Gjerdevig moved and Commissioner Olson seconded to approve the
minutes of January 25,2021 as presented. No opposition. Motion carried.
The Commission reviewed the Building Department Activity Report dated February 1,
2021 and Building Permits #210046-210103. Commissioner George moved and
Commissioner Simmons seconded to approve the Building Permits as presented. No
opposition. Motion carried.

Tim Solberg, Planning and Zoning Director appeared before Commission to hold the
public hearing of a partial vacation of 3rd Avenue NW for Crary Industries Addition.
Continue to February 16, 2021 at 5:30PM. Following discussion, Commissioner Olson
moved and Commissioner Gjerdevig seconded to approve to continue the public
hearing for a partial vacation of 3rd Avenue NW for Crary Industries Addition on
February 16, 2021 at 5:30PM. No opposition. Motion carried.
Tim Solberg, Planning and Zoning Director appeared before the Commission to hold the
public hearing and first reading: Steffes 9th Addition Rezoning. Nate Vollmuth came
forward to speak on the item. Following discussion, Commissioner Simmons moved and
Commissioner Gjerdevig seconded to approve the first reading: Steffes 9th Addition
Rezoning. No opposition. Motion carried.
Dustin Scott, City Engineer appeared before the Commissioners to ask for approval to
accept 'Petition for Improvements' and authorize preliminary engineering for the
proposed Wilds 21 st Addition. Following discussion, Commissioner Simmons moved and
Commissioner Olson seconded to accept 'Petition for Improvements' and authorize
preliminary engineering for the proposed Wilds 21 st Addition. Commissioner George
opposed. Motion carried.
Adam Altenburg of METRO COG, appeared before the Commission to ask for approval
of the Northwest Metro Transportation Plan. Following discussion, Commissioner George
moved and Commissioner Gjerdevig seconded to approve the Northwest Metro
Transportation Plan. No opposition, Motion carried.
Tina Fisk, City Administrator appeared before the Commission in place of Chad Zander,
Program Coordinator for Public Works, to ask for approval of the Annual Report for
Public Works MS4 Stormwater Program. Commissioner Gjerdevig moved and
Commissioner Simmons seconded to approve the Annual Report for Public Works MS4
Stormwater Program. No opposition. Motion carried.
Dan Fuller, Fire Chief appeared before the Commission to give a presentation to the
Review the Fire Department 2020 Annual Report. No action was needed.

Tina Fisk, City Administrator appeared before the Commission and provided the
following for the City Administrator Report:
A. Another notice for a brown bag meeting will be sent out in regards to the
2019 Audit that was completed by Eide Bailly
B. CIP for 2022 is in the final review process and will be brought to the
Commission in late February or early March
C. Commissioner Simmons had asked City Staff to look at the cost of signage
(logos) at The Lights
D. Melissa Richard, Communication Director and Lauren Orchard, Economic
Development Director were called forward to give an update in regards to
the Gift Card Program
E. Application process closed for the Assistant Administrator position,
Commissioners Brad Olson and Bernie Dardis will be on the committee
F. They are heavy into the legislative session, so if there is something Staff would
like to discuss, they should bring it forward
Melissa Richard, Communications Director and Lauren Orchard, Economic
Development Director gave a brief update on the gift card program. So far 69
businesses had signed up for the program. No action was needed.
